Unconscious Determinants
Influences on behavior and decisions that occur without conscious awareness, often stemming from hidden or repressed feelings and thoughts.
Purpose of Consciousness
The reason or underlying function of the state of being aware of and responsive to one's surroundings and thoughts.
Scientific Study
The systematic investigation of scientific theories and hypotheses through controlled experiments, observation, and analysis to acquire knowledge and insights.
Unconscious
A part of the mind that is not accessible to conscious thought but that influences judgments, feelings, or behavior.
